Company and LLP registrations hit fiscal peaks despite August slowdown
More companies and LLPs were registered during the first five months of the fiscal year.
Company registrations reached 110,748 between April and August.
This was the highest number ever recorded for that period.
LLP registrations also rose to nearly 48,972.
Their number increased by 31.1% compared with the same period previously.
However, company registrations grew more slowly in August than in July.
August growth was 6.7%, while July growth was 49.5%.
This means registrations were still increasing, but at a slower pace in August.
Company incorporations rose 12% year-on-year to 110,748 between April and August.
The April-August company incorporation total was the highest ever for that period.
LLP registrations increased 31.1% year-on-year to nearly 48,972 during the same period.
Company incorporation growth slowed to 6.7% in August from 49.5% in July.
August growth remained above May’s 5.5% increase and April’s 8.6% decline.
